Trump tells G7 Iran ‘on verge of surrender’

According to Axios, US president Donald Trump told G7 leaders that Iran is ‘on the verge of capitulation’. He made the remark during a virtual meeting on Wednesday, referring to the results of the US military operation called ‘Epic Fury’.

According to three G7 officials familiar with the conversation, Trump assured allies that the operation had eliminated the threat Iran posed to the region and the wider world.

The US president used strong language. He said he had ‘removed the cancer that threatened us all’. At the same time, he suggested chaos reigns within Iran’s leadership. In his words, ‘no one knows who the leader is’, so it is not even clear who could formally announce a surrender.

On Friday, however, Trump again addressed Iranian leaders, describing them in vulgar terms. The conflict in the Middle East continues in the form of intense drone and missile attacks across the region.
